The Replogle Family Foundation is a private grantmaking foundation based in Wilmington, Delaware. Established in 2008, it operates as a 501(c)(3) organization with tax-exempt status since September 2008. The foundation supports humanitarian, scholarly, and cultural initiatives through grants to nonprofit organizations across the United States.

Mission & Focus Areas

The foundation's mission centers on supporting organizations and institutions with humanitarian, scholarly, and cultural goals. Primary funding areas include:

  • Educational services, including enrichment programs in the arts and sciences, after-school tutoring and mentoring, and scholarship programs
  • Career and vocational training services
  • Mental health and wellness services
  • General and unrestricted charitable support

The foundation demonstrates particular interest in programs addressing the needs of youth and children, and women with children living in or at risk of long-term poverty, especially in under-resourced communities.

Grantmaking

The foundation accepts unsolicited inquiries during designated periods. As of the most recent update, the foundation was accepting unsolicited inquiries in Summer 2025, with grants to be distributed in early 2026. Prospective applicants can sign up to receive email notifications when the application portal opens.

Leadership & Key People

Leadership team and compensation from IRS filings

  • John B. Replogle – Director, Secretary, and President (serves without compensation, dedicates 1 hour per week)
  • Kristin G. Replogle – Vice President (serves without compensation, dedicates 5 hours per week)
